Juventus has just returned to Turin after completing a meaningful summer tour. During this time, the team under the guidance of coach Luciano Spalletti had friendly matches with formidable opponents such as Chelsea, Inter and Palermo. Specifically, Juventus had an impressive victory over Chelsea with a score of 1-0, but had to suffer a 1-2 defeat against Inter. However, the team promptly revived their spirit and won 2-0 against Palermo in the final match of the tour.
This trip not only helps the players practice their skills and fitness but also creates an opportunity for Coach Spalletti to evaluate the performance of each player. In particular, the match against Chelsea showed the team's progress, as they showed solid and disciplined play. On the contrary, the defeat against Inter pointed out weaknesses that need to be overcome, which will be a valuable lesson for Juventus as they enter the new season.

After the tour, Juventus will have their last friendly match on August 17 against the Next Gen team, an internal match to give the players the opportunity to further express themselves. Besides, the transfer work is also happening enthusiastically, with the main goal of perfecting the squad. In particular, Juventus is paying close attention to recruiting a goalkeeper, with the name Suzuki being considered, although it is possible that this player will move to PSG.
In addition to strengthening the squad, Juventus is also planning for players to leave to create space for new recruits. The team's goal is to return to the top position in Serie A and advance further in continental tournaments. They hope that after the recent friendly matches, the team will have the best preparation for the new season.
